Abstract

Pool-testing is a cost effective method over individual testing. When imperfect tests are used in pool testing strategy, there tend to be loss of sensitivity. The loss in sensitivity can be recovered by re-testing the pools classified initially. Apart from improving the sensitivity of the testing scheme, it also improves the efficiency of the estimator. This article proposes a pool-testing scheme with re-testing, and estimate the prevalence based on the proposed testing scheme.
